about

Webflow CodeGen uses the Webflow AI Assistant to generate production-grade web apps and reusable React code components directly inside Webflow. Start from a natural-language prompt, pull styles and variables from your design system, and bind data from the CMS. Ship calculators, dashboards, job boards, and more to Webflow Cloud—no context switching, and with on-brand UI by default. App Gen handles full-stack apps; Component Gen creates reusable UI parts you can edit visually.

Features

1

App Gen: prompt → production web apps

Turn a brief into a working web app that deploys on Webflow Cloud. App Gen generates code, wires it to your site’s CMS content, and respects your tokens, variables, and typography so outputs look on brand. Use it for event calendars, pricing calculators, finders, and dashboards that used to require handoff and custom hosting. Because it runs inside Webflow, build, connect data, and publish live without leaving the platform or stitching external services.

2

Component Gen: reusable React components

Generate custom, reusable code components that match your design language. Component Gen creates React-based parts you can drop across pages and projects, then customize visually in the Designer. Compared with DevLink (which syncs external codebases), AI-generated components are authored in Webflow, inherit styles automatically, and help teams extend sites with interactive UI while keeping consistency and speed.

3

On-brand by default (Design system + CMS)

CodeGen pulls context from your existing system—colors, fonts, variables, spacing, components—and the CMS, so apps and UI feel native to your site. Content bindings stay in sync, reducing drift between prototypes and production. Teams avoid one-off CSS overrides and keep brand standards intact as they scale interactive experiences, landing variants, and data-driven tools that share the same content model as the rest of the site.

4

All in Webflow: build, host, and scale

Everything lives in one place: generate, edit, preview, and deploy on Webflow’s infrastructure with CDN performance and the same publishing workflow your team already uses. Keep marketing pages, apps, and components unified for faster launches and simpler governance. Fewer external dependencies mean shorter QA cycles and less glue code, while updates roll out safely through your existing staging and publish steps.

5

Early access & roadmap (App Gen + Component Gen)

Code generation is rolling out in stages: App Gen entered public beta in November 2025; Component Gen is next, bringing deeper AI component authoring. Together they form a system that spans conversation and code, from first prompt to live app. Apply for access, experiment on non-critical flows, and plan enablement so designers and developers can co-own interactive surfaces without spinning up separate stacks.

Recomended For

Designers, developers, and product/growth teams who want to ship interactive tools without hand-coding every surface. Ideal for Webflow sites that need calculators, finders, job boards, dashboards, or gated experiences fed by the CMS. Great for agencies standardizing on-brand components across clients, and for in-house teams that want one platform for pages and apps—with reviewable code, visual editing, and cloud hosting together.

What it solved

Replaces design-to-dev handoff, one-off embeds, and multi-tool glue code with a single path from prompt to deployed experience. It solves the “last mile” gap where prototypes stall before production, brand drift from external widgets, and slow loops caused by separate hosting. By generating on-brand code tied to your CMS and deployed on Webflow Cloud, teams move from idea to live software faster—while keeping consistency, auditability, and a familiar publish workflow.
